Driver dies in crash near Dorset business park
A driver has died after his car crashed near a business park near Holton Heath in Dorset. Police were called to Wareham Road at 5.30am on Sunday June 1st, following reports of a collision between the Bakers Arms Roundabout and the entrance to the Romany Business Park, involving a silver Ford Fiesta Flight. Emergency services attended and the driver was pronounced dead at the scene. His family has been informed and are being supported by specially-trained officers. There were no passengers in the vehicle. Road closures were put in place to allow the emergency services to respond to the incident and for a detailed examination of the collision scene to be carried out. Sergeant Dave Cotterill, of the Roads Policing Team, said: 'Our thoughts go out to the family and loved ones of the man who very sadly died in this collision. 'We are continuing to carry out a detailed investigation to establish the full circumstances of what happened. 'I would urge any witnesses, or anyone who may have captured relevant dashcam footage or doorbell CCTV in the local area, to please make contact with us.
